Role Description

This role involves leading cross-functional programs that support the development, commercialization, and deployment of advanced cooling technologies.

  • Lead cross-functional programs from planning through execution, ensuring alignment with company priorities and product roadmaps (30%)
  • Develop and maintain program plans, schedules, milestones, and deliverables across engineering, operations, and external partners (20%)
  • Facilitate collaboration across teams to remove blockers, manage dependencies, and drive timely decision-making (15%)
  • Track program risks, issues, and changes; implement mitigation strategies and communicate status to leadership (15%)
  • Coordinate internal and external stakeholders including engineering teams, OEM partners, vendors, and customers (10%)
  • Develop and present program updates, dashboards, and executive summaries to leadership (5%)
  • Identify opportunities to improve program management processes, tools, and workflows as the company scales (5%)
